Nubra Valley
Nubra Valley is a high-altitude cold desert located in the northern region of India, in the union territory of Ladakh. Known for its stunning landscapes, unique cultural heritage, and rich biodiversity, Nubra is a must-visit for adventure seekers and nature lovers alike.

Safety Tips
- Visit Nubra Valley during early morning or late evening to enjoy breathtaking views and avoid crowds.
- Ensure you have acclimatized to the altitude before traveling to Nubra Valley to prevent altitude sickness.
- Travel by local taxis or hire a private vehicle for a more comfortable and flexible experience in Nubra Valley.
- Carry sufficient cash as ATMs may not be readily accessible in remote areas of Nubra Valley.
- Respect local customs and traditions; dress modestly when visiting monasteries and villages.
- Engage with local communities to enrich your understanding of their culture and lifestyle.
- Stay hydrated and carry bottled water, as the dry climate can lead to dehydration.
- Follow safety protocols while trekking or exploring remote areas to avoid getting lost or encountering wildlife.
